
How the 'Godfather of AI' spent decades working to lay the foundation for artificial intelligence - but now regrets helping to create the very thing that earned him a Nobel Prize
Daily MailHe dedicated his life to the development and use of artificial intelligence and his groundbreaking work has garnered him a Nobel Prize. 'The Godfather of AI' was awarded the 2024 Nobel Prize in Physics alongside John Hopfield on Tuesday after they developed the methods which laid the foundations for the powerful systems which run everything from ChatGPT to Apple Intelligence.
